The reason for this is because East Carolina beat RPI 13 North Carolina and it bumped us down for now. If we do well this weekend we will probably jump back ahead of them if I had to guess.
So looking at the rest of our schedule we have RPI 18 Ole Miss on the road and that is a big series for us because we do well we can possibly have a .500 or better road record as well as lock up more top 50 and likely top 25 wins for our resume'.
One win essentially locks up a Regional host for us with our resume and we honestly may have enough even with a .500 SEC record because of our quality OOC wins. Two wins puts us on the National Seed bubble. A sweep puts us on the right side of the National Seed bubble. Doing well should also get our SOS in the top 20 easily.
La Tech is similar resume' wise to Nebraska. They are in the low 40's and playing the rest of their games on the road should help their RPI some. But they are also playing bad RPI games other than us so they could still really go either way between Q1 and Q2 at this point.
South Carolina lost to a bad Furman team and they are now 24-24 and plummeting in RPI. They're at RPI 89 but they do have RPI 40 Kentucky and RPI for MSU which probably will keep them in Q2 but they do have South Carolina- Upstate and a loss there could very well land them in Q3. It would be nice for us if they found a way to take a game or two from UK this weekend. We really need to sweep them to minimize damage probably.
